This is my first manicure that I created myself and did based on my own design, although seeing all the wonderful nail art in the blogging world definitely influenced and helped a lot.  I did everything freehand based on shape cutouts. I did those cutting bits of envelope labels to fit the particular shapes I want. (i.e. triangle for tree, square for present, etc.)  The only one that was totally freehand was the candy cane, and it's one the ones that turned out the best, probably because it was so uncomplicated.

My main colors were China Glaze Glittering Garland and an unnamed red polish I got in Mexico from a brand called Ylsel. I used Wet n Wild White Creme as a base white, China Glaze Blue Year's Eve for the snowman's scarf and to shade the present, LA Colors Sea Foam Green for the ribbon, and Wet n Wild Party of Five Glitters for the tree decorations.  It is definitely came out differently and not as nice than what I planned, but you can tell what each shape is so I guess it's all good. :)
